What is Bhutan Ngultrum (BTN)

The Bhutan Ngultrum (BTN) is the official currency of Bhutan, a small kingdom nestled in the eastern Himalayas. Introduced in 1974, the Ngultrum is subdivided into 100 chetrum. The currency symbol for the Ngultrum is Nu, and it is issued by the Royal Monetary Authority of Bhutan. The value of BTN is pegged to the Indian Rupee (INR), which means that it maintains a stable exchange rate with this nearby currency.

The economy of Bhutan is primarily driven by agriculture, forestry, and tourism, with a growing emphasis on hydroelectric power as a key export. Because of this economic structure, the value of the BTN can fluctuate based on the demand for these sectors, as well as the overall economic policies put in place by the Bhutanese government.

What is Lesotho Loti (LSL)

The Lesotho Loti (LSL) is the official currency of the Kingdom of Lesotho, a landlocked nation within South Africa. The Loti was introduced in 1980 to replace the South African Rand (ZAR) as the primary currency of Lesotho. The Loti is further divided into 100 lisente, and its symbol is represented as M. The Loti maintains a parity with the South African Rand, making it valuable in transactions related to the larger South African economy.

Lesotho's economy predominantly relies on agriculture, remittances from Basotho living abroad, and tourism. Since the economy is small and somewhat dependent on South Africa, factors such as political stability and regional economic developments can influence the value of the Loti.
